TFT服务器是一种基于UD协议的简单文件传输服务,常用于无盘工作站等设备从主机获取引导配置文件。它以其简洁的设计和快速传输小文件的能力在特定场景下发挥着重要作用。
TFT(TrivialFileTransferrotocol)是一种简单的文件传输协议,它是TC/I协议族的一部分。与FT不同,TFT不提供复杂的文件传输功能,如目录列表、认证等。它主要用于小文件的传输,如操作系统引导加载程序或配置文件。
TFT协议具有以下特点:
基于UD协议:TFT使用UD协议进行数据传输,这意味着它不提供可靠的数据传输保证,但速度较快。
传输8位数据:TFT传输的是8位数据,即ASCII码。
传输模式:TFT有三种传输模式:netascii、octet和mailmode。netascii用于传输ASCII文小编件,octet用于传输原始二进制文件,mailmode用于传输电子邮件。TFT服务器的主要功能是提供文件传输服务,包括:
文件传输:允许客户端从服务器上获取文件,或将文件上传到服务器。
无目录列表:TFT服务器不提供目录列表功能,客户端需要知道文件的确切路径。
无认证:TFT不进行用户认证,任何客户端都可以尝试访问服务器。TFT服务器适用于以下场景:
无盘工作站:TFT服务器常用于为无盘工作站提供引导加载程序或操作系统。
网络设备配置:TFT服务器可以用于更新或配置网络设备,如路由器、交换机等。
系统备份与恢复:TFT服务器可以用于备份和恢复系统配置文件。TFT与FT在以下方面有所不同:
协议基础:TFT基于UD,而FT基于TC。
功能复杂度:FT提供更丰富的功能,如目录列表、认证、权限控制等。
应用场景:TFT适用于小文件传输,FT适用于各种文件传输需求。配置和使用TFT服务器通常涉及以下步骤:
安装TFT服务器软件:根据操作系统选择合适的TFT服务器软件。
配置TFT服务器:设置服务器的工作目录、文件权限等。
启动TFT服务器:确保服务器在后台运行。
使用TFT客户端:通过TFT客户端连接到服务器,进行文件传输。TFT服务器是一种简单而有效的文件传输工具,适用于特定场景下的数据传输需求。了解TFT协议及其应用场景对于网络管理员和系统工程师来说至关重要。通过合理配置和使用TFT服务器,可以简化网络设备的配置和管理过程。